Background technology
Loop wheel machine peculiar to vessel is that at sea environment performs cargo transport transfer, handling material and spare part, seawater supply etc. between ship A kind of special crane gear.Marine special application environment brings very big challenge to the control of loop wheel machine peculiar to vessel.One side Face loads caused swing in transportation, it is necessary to control, and ensures its positioning precision and conevying efficiency;On the other hand, due to this Kind loop wheel machine is fixed on this motion platform of ship, and the athletic meeting of ship in itself produces strong influence to load movement, and very In the case of more, load lifting is inconsistent with motion of the motion conditions at level point with loop wheel machine in itself, specifically, worked Cheng Zhong, crane ship can be with wave pitching, rolling and heaves with taken-over vessel, and these motions will cause load to swing, particularly In lifting process, this type games of ship are easily caused the load sling and bump against again with deck or make to have put down but not yet take off Hanging again from the load of suspension hook, these can all threaten the safety of operation.
Cutter suction dredger, during its normal construction, abrasion of the silt to dredging plant dredge pump is inevitable, overhauls mud Pump just turns into common work in dredger plant maintenance, shortens maintenance man-hours, strives for the longer engineering time, creates higher apply Work efficiency benefit becomes particularly important.Loop wheel machine be dredge pump overhaul in work must aid, in ship calculations, have been equipped with 11T/20M electronic loop wheel machine completes the dismounting of 2 deck dredge pumps.But because dredge pump constructs larger heavier, particularly pump case weight Up to 15 tons or so, when changeing pump case every time, midship hangs maximum 11 tons of lift heavys load and can not complete to lift by crane it, it has to by employing outside Crane barge is completed it and changed.Crane barge ship and cutter suction dredger undoubtedly increase with wave pitching, rolling with heaving caused swing The difficulty changed and man-hour, and the safety of maintenance work is threaten, construction cost is increased, affects the raising of benefit.

Embodiment
The utility model is described in further detail below in conjunction with the drawings and specific embodiments.According to claims and Following explanation, advantages and features of the present utility model will become apparent from.It should be noted that accompanying drawing is using very simplified form And non-accurately ratio is used, only to purpose that is convenient, lucidly aiding in illustrating the utility model embodiment.
Embodiment
A kind of ship midship loop wheel machine, including pedestal 1, support cylinder 2 and loop wheel machine 3, the lower end of pedestal 1 are used to connect hull, on Hold for connecting support cylinder 2, support cylinder 2 upper end is provided with mounting flange, and the loop wheel machine 3 is pacified by mounting flange Loaded on the support cylinder 2, several band steels are provided with the support cylinder 2, the band steel upper end connects mounting flange, Lower end connects hull, and the pedestal 1 is provided with several brackets 5 with the hull junction.
On the basis of above-mentioned technical proposal, the utility model can also improve as follows:
In a preferred scheme, height of the mounting flange away from baseline is 15.2m.
In a preferred scheme, 4 band steels are interval with the support cylinder 2, the band steel upper end connects Method for Installation Blue disk, lower end connection hull.
In a preferred scheme, the pedestal 1 is arranged with 2 brackets 5 with the hull junction.Due to pedestal 1 with Hull junction has that fewer cells stress is larger, therefore increases bracket 5 and can strengthen intensity.
In a preferred scheme, the loop wheel machine 3 uses electro-hydraulic press.
In a preferred scheme, the junction of the pedestal 1 and the support cylinder 2 is provided with beam.Damping, ensure to apply It is apt qualitative.
The beneficial effects of the utility model are compared with prior art:
1st, the utility model is provided with the band steel for supporting by setting the loop wheel machines 3 of reasonable altitudes in support cylinder 2, Bracket 5 is provided with the junction of pedestal 1 and hull, considerably increases lift heavy load and stability.So that change pump courage maintenance mans The external crane barges of Cheng Buzai are assisted, and are shortened maintenance time, are saved maintenance cost, improve effective engineering time and construction economy Benefit, smoothly completing for construction is ensured.
2nd, control mode of the present utility model is electric liquid-controlled, is more easy to realize hanging object in a wide range of stepless time adjustment and micro- Dynamic motion, shock-absorbing, the shock resistance effect of hydraulic pressure, makes the smooth running of loop wheel machine 3, improves the precision of the positioning of loop wheel machine 3, improve scene The safety coefficient of maintenance, the personal safety of maintenance personal is ensured, alleviated the workload of maintenance personal, improve maintenance personal Work incentive and operating efficiency.
